What is the job role?We have a number of exciting opportunities for ambitious, talented and committed Teaching Assistants to join our incredible team of dedicated staff.
Judged 'Outstanding' in the last three consecutive Ofsted inspections, we have been recognised, and pride ourselves on our innovative and creative approaches throughout our school.
As an employee of Sherbourne Fields, you will be adaptable in your approach whilst playing a key role in supporting pupils with a wide range of additional need throughout their school day and beyond.
You will be able to demonstrate a clear understanding of the school ethos - which embraces change and remains solution focused whilst ensuring children remain at the heart of our practice.
You will be committed to a quality of education that will facilitate the development of strategies and skills for successful learning, and the ability to use them in all aspects of life.
Applicants must possess GCSE Maths and English (A - C/- 9 or equivalent), and be competent in the use of ICT.
Sherbourne Fields is committ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children, young people and vulnerable adults and expects all staff and volunteers to share this commitment.
